A member asked:

Im a 16 year old who for the past 4 years only slept 3-5 hours a night. what damage has been done that i can't recover from?

3 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Sleep deprivation: can cause daytime drowsiness, inattention, daily fatigue, lower your immune system, may be related to anxiety, depression or metabolic issues.Time to see your PCP for a definitive comprehensive physical exam to define your sleep disorder and you may need a sleep study.

No damage: But just unhealthy, sleep deprivation can affect you on the long run, visit your doctor for initial assessment and pertinent lab tests/ referrals,meanwhile try good sleep hygiene, no tv/internet/smart phones one hour before you retire, no caffeinated beverages in the evening, cool quiet bedroom, warm shower before going to bed after a light healthy meal,fresh air and exercise in am, good luck
